Guest Brad25ca Posted July 15, 2008 #1 Posted July 15, 2008 OK, I've gone through the whole system. I was getting an E1 & E4 error. I've soldered the connections in the control unit, traced every wire for continuity, relay test was done, was able to get the pump to spin independently, but still, the system won;t work! It reads the psi, but when I press to increase or decrease, I hear the relay and the solenoid click but nothing happens. I've gone through every step in the service manual. What next? Does this mean that the control unit is faulty? At some point during this exercise, I was able to decrease the pressure using the CLASS unit, but had to manually inflate.... What's next?

In auto I push the front or rear, then wait for the pressure and L, M or H to display. Then push one of the other two buttons L, M or H to change pressures. The pressures are set per the service manual. The raise and lower on work in Manual mode. Still must push front or rear first. LOL.
